A tolling agreement is typically an extrajudicial agreement entered into between the parties that tolls the statute of limitations for counterclaims for a specific period of time. Tolling agreements are contractual in nature, and as such, must be crafted for each individual case.

Tolling a Statute of Limitations a time period during which a statute of limitations for bringing a specific type of legal action is temporarily stopped from running.

Statute of Limitations In Maryland, you must file a breach of contract lawsuit within three years of the date of the breach.

The principle exception to the statute of limitations is the discovery rule. Under this exception, the statute of limitations may be suspended for the period during which an injured person cannot reasonably be expected to discover the injury upon which a malpractice claim may be based.
